Full title and description
ISO/IEC 33002:2015 — Information technology — Process assessment — Requirements for performing process assessment. This International Standard defines the minimum requirements for performing process assessments so that results are objective, consistent, repeatable and representative of the assessed processes.
Abstract
Specifies requirements for planning and conducting process assessments including required inputs, assessment classes, evidence collection and validation, rating and aggregation methods, roles and competence, independence considerations and recordkeeping. The standard supports self-assessment, improvement of process performance, production of process attribute ratings and objective benchmarking between organizations.

Scope
ISO/IEC 33002:2015 is applicable across application domains and organization sizes and specifies the minimum requirements for performing process assessments. It covers requirements for a documented assessment process, selection of assessment class, sampling and evidence strategies, competence of assessors, independence categories and reporting of results. The requirements can be used by organizations to support self-assessment, process improvement and objective benchmarking.
Key topics and requirements
- Documented assessment process with defined activities, tailoring rules and coverage criteria.
- Five core assessment activities: plan the assessment, collect data (gather objective evidence), validate data (sufficiency and representativeness), determine results (apply rating and aggregation methods) and report the assessment.
- Definition of assessment classes (reflecting confidence and coverage) with corresponding evidence and sampling requirements.
- Roles, responsibilities and documented competence requirements for lead assessors and assessment teams.
- Independence and impartiality categories for bodies and personnel to ensure unbiased assessments (informative guidance provided in annexes).
- Traceability between ratings and objective evidence, and requirements for maintaining assessment records and outputs.
Typical use and users
Used by organizations conducting or commissioning process assessments, internal quality and process-improvement teams, external assessment bodies and accredited assessors. Common uses include self-assessment, baseline evaluation for improvement programs, supplier or partner benchmarking, and inputs to capability/maturity evaluations when combined with appropriate measurement frameworks.
Related standards
ISO/IEC 33002 is part of the ISO/IEC 33000 series (process assessment family). Closely related standards include ISO/IEC 33001 (concepts and terminology), ISO/IEC 33003 (requirements for process assessment models), ISO/IEC 33004 (requirements for process assessment models and guidance) and ISO/IEC 33020 (process measurement framework). It replaces and updates elements of the earlier ISO/IEC 15504 series.
